Description of CDI Torque 2503CASG Computorq Steel Grip Electronic Wrench: Ultimate Precision and Control for 1/2 Drive Applications!

Torque in less time, with more accuracy and control - this new line of electronic torque wrenches from CDI torque products is truly revolutionary. They unite torque and angle in a single mode to provide the most accurate and fastest way to tighten fasteners in a sequence. This product is manufactured in united states.

CAL REQUIRED out of the box.

The torque wrench works, but there are a few things to know before you buy. The box was quite battered (ratchet head and loop snapped) and very dusty (suggesting that it had been on the shelf or in storage for some time). The wrench powers on without a hitch, but the display shows a CALIBRATION REQUIRED warning message every time you turn it on, so you'll have to scroll through this message each time you use it.
